Staffing

Staffing for 91 residents Virginia Average National Average
Hours by Registered Nurse (RN) per resident per day 22 minutes 36 minutes 41 minutes
Hours by Licensed Practial Nurse (LPN & LVN) per resident per day 1 hour, 4 minutes 1 hour, 4 minutes 53 minutes
Hours by Certified Nursing Assistant (CNA) per resident per day 1 hour, 51 minutes 2 hours, 9 minutes 2 hours, 20 minutes
Physical therapy (PT) staff hours per resident per day 3 minutes 7 minutes 7 minutes

Staffing hours per resident is the total number of hours worked by the staff divided by the total number of residents. It doesn't necessarily show the number of nursing staff present at any given time or the amount of care given to any one resident.

Nursing Home Report

In 2016, WAVERLY HEALTH AND REHABILITATION CENTER charged a total of $1,631,463 for 72 Medicare Beneficiaries. The average age of residents at this skilled nursing facility is about 77.

The report covers only calendar year 2016.
